Increasing student learning activity needs to use a learning model. In a lesson there are methods that are used systematically which become a unified procedure in the delivery of learning material so that the learning objectives are achieved. This study aims to determine the application of science process skills in science subjects to the activeness of students at MTs Muhammadiyah Parumaan. This research uses a descriptive method with a qualitative approach. This descriptive research method is used because it relates to the topics and problems that will be discussed, namely the application of science process skills in science subjects to the activeness of students at MTs Muhammadiyah Parumaan. The learning activity of VII B students at MTs Muhammadiyah Parumaan was based on the results of the supervision of the school principal when the teacher taught classes using conventional methods, not all students had active learning during the learning process. Researchers apply learning with science process skills. The results showed that the application of process skills to class VII B students at MTs Muhammadiyah Parumaan experienced an increase from the low category to the medium category

This study examines how PKBM Kedondong's Package C Equality Education Program empowers the community. Through the Package C equality education program at PKBM Kedondong, this study seeks to characterize the stages of awareness, knowledge transformation, and enrichment of community empowerment. This study is qualitative in nature. Package C students, package C teachers, and managers served as the research subjects. Observation, interviewing, and documentation research techniques were used to gather data. Data verification (conclusion), data display, and data reduction are the methods employed in data analysis. According to the research findings, there are three stages in the community empowerment process at PKBM Kedondong through the Package C Equality Education Program. The first stage is awareness, which has been well- socialized, as evidenced by the usage of word-of-mouth to disseminate knowledge. Second, the learning activity process that is part of the knowledge transformation stage consists of: Package C managers and tutors handle the planning stage, which includes creating a syllabus and a Learning Implementation Plan (RPP). During the in-person learning implementation stage, modules, e-books, YouTube, and the internet are used as media, and lectures, Q&A sessions, and discussions are the methods employed. At this point, the evaluation stage seeks to gauge the students' performance in the learning process of package C equivalency education. Thirdly, the effectiveness of the enrichment stage's implementation is demonstrated by the students' learning outcomes and the post-program coaching that is offered.

Learning videos are a medium or tool used in the educational process to convey information, concepts or learning materials to students using visual and audio elements. The purpose of this design is to create a teaching and learning activity that is fun and effective. Making this learning media uses Adobe Illustrator software as an asset maker, and Adobe After Effects to create the animation. This learning video design uses the ADDIE method. Then to collect data using a questionnaire with 6 question indicators, from the 6 question indicators the score was 90.9%, it can be concluded that this learning video can be said to be successful and capable of being an alternative in teaching and learning activities at Pertiwi Mundu Kindergarten, Klaten, Central Java. This learning video contains 10 names of fruit, 10 names of animals taken from the surrounding environment, this design aims to enable children to fish and know English in everyday life.

Student satisfaction is an important issue because it will further influence the overall assessment of the university. Skills and skills factors, facilities/facilities factors, lecturer discipline factors, academic and non-academic service factors, learning activity factors, lecture suitability factors, campus access factors, campus security factors and finally the lecturer counseling factor, are factors that influence satisfaction. student. The aim of this research is to determine the influence of facilities, personnel services, academics and lecturer services on student satisfaction at the Faculty of Economics and Business, Yogyakarta State University. This research is a quantitative study with a cross sectional approach. The population in this study were all students at the economics and business faculty at Yogyakarta State University with a sample of 120 people. The sampling technique in this research was obtained using a simple side random method. The research results show that there is no influence of facilities on student satisfaction with a significant value of 0,112. There is an influence of academic services on student satisfaction with a significant value of 0,008. There is an influence of lecturer service on student satisfaction with a significant value of 0,000. There is an influence of facilities, academic services and lecturer services on student satisfaction at the economics and business faculty of Yogyakarta State University with a significant value of 0,000.

Learning achievement is every learning activity carried out by students which will result in a change in themselves. The learning outcomes obtained by students are measured based on differences in behavior before and after learning is carried out. The economic conditions of students' families at SMP Negeri 2 Binjai have a significant influence on student learning achievement. Many students who come from families with economically disadvantaged backgrounds face various challenges that hinder the learning process. Financial limitations often mean they do not have adequate access to educational resources, such as books, the internet, and additional tutoring which can help improve understanding of subject matter. This research uses the Apriori method as a problem solving method, namely to correlate between Family Socio-Economics, Activities Students Outside the School Environment and Level of Student Learning Motivation with Student Achievement in class. If data A, G, K → O with Support 30% and Confident 100% and S*C value 30%. So, if a student from a family with an income of less than Rp. 1,000,000 who take part in extracurricular activities outside of school, and have family-driven motivation, will have academic achievement with good report cards. This research indicates that family socio-economic conditions have a significant impact on student academic achievement. Through data analysis, it can be seen that factors such as family income, student activities outside the school environment and the level of student motivation to learn can influence the extent to which students can achieve higher academic achievement.

This study aims to describe the application of the Cooperative Learning Model Can Improve the Learning Outcomes of Class X Students of DKV SMK Teknologi Plus Padang. This type of research is classroom action research. This research was carried out in 2 cycles with the stages of planning, implementation, observation, and reflection. Data were collected through observation, literature studies, tests and documentation. The data was analyzed using a percentage formula.  The results of the study show that the Cooperative Learning learning model with teachers as a direct example can improve learning activities and student dance learning outcomes. The average percentage of student learning activities in the first cycle was 58.5% with the criteria of Not Good. After making improvements in the second cycle, the average student learning activity became 86% with good criteria. Students who were previously less enthusiastic and only silent when moving become active, students who are shy in making movements become confident, students who disturb other students and just play become serious or focused in doing the assigned tasks, students who help each other when experiencing difficulties when practicing with a group. The use of the Cooperative Learning learning model in dance learning in class X DKV also has an impact on the average student learning outcome score. The average score of completeness of student learning outcomes in cycle I was 37.5%. Because it has not reached the KKTP, which is 75, it was carried out again in the second cycle and managed to reach a score of 87.5%.

This research is motivated by the importance of the teacher's role in determining and applying effective learning methods so that students can actively participate in Civics learning. The results showed that teachers who used the lecture method which was too dominant resulted in students being less actively involved in the learning process. As a result, this research offers the jigsaw cooperative learning method integrated with barcodes as a solution to increase student activeness. In this way, students will better understand the material, work together in groups, and teach others. The integration of barcodes makes learning easier for students, they can scan barcodes connected to various websites. According to the results of the study, the percentage of student learning activity increased significantly from 60.8% before the study, then increased in cycle I obtained 69.8% and again reached an increase of 80.4% in cycle II.
